PROTEIN
PHYSICAL PROPERTIES
STRUCTURE
motifs/domains
  • a serine/threonine protein kinase catalytic domain at its N-terminal end
  • one protein kinase domain
  • multiple putative serine/threonine- and tyrosine-specific phsophorylation sites
  • four high probability sumoylation sites
  • HOMOLOGY
    interspecies homolog to rattus Hipk4 (86.7pc)
    Homologene
    FAMILY
  • protein kinase superfamily
  • CMGC Ser/Thr protein kinase family
  • HIPK subfamily
  • CATEGORY enzyme
    SUBCELLULAR LOCALIZATION     intracellular
    intracellular,cytoplasm
    intracellular,nucleus,nucleoplasm,nuclear bodies,nuclear speckles
    text localizes to nucleus in response to certain stimuli
    basic FUNCTION
  • may have a serine/threonine kinase activity and act as a corepressor of transcription factors
  • phosphorylate several proteins, including homeodomain transcription factor NKX-1.2, androgen receptor and tumor suppressor TP53
  • having kinase activity important for the repressive function of TP53
  • implicated in regulating various intracellular signalings, such as TGF-beta, BMP, Notch and Wnt signaling
  • may function as cell-intrinsic determinants of cell migration in the retina
